Factors That Affect Price
Key price drivers include house age, pipe length, and accessibility. Assumptions: standard ascents, no seismic retrofits, no additional structural work.
Regional construction costs and labor rates vary widely. A long run through an attic or crawl space increases both time and risk, raising price compared with straightforward main-line replacements. The choice between copper and PEX affects material costs and installation speed; PEX is usually faster and cheaper but may require different fittings and codes.
What Drives Price
Materials quality governs durability and upfront cost. Assumptions: mid-grade PEX or copper with standard fittings.
Labor and time are principal cost components. A single-story home with accessible piping tends to be less expensive than a multi-story project with buried lines or restricted access. Additional fees may apply for trenching, wall modifications, or restoring fixtures after re-piping.

Regional Price Differences
Regional variation significantly affects total cost. Assumptions: three market types—Urban, Suburban, Rural.
- Urban centers: higher labor rates and permit costs; typical total ranges climb 10–25% above national averages.
- Suburban areas: balanced costs, often near national averages with moderate permit fees.
- Rural regions: lower labor rates but longer travel times; total may be 5–15% below urban figures.

Permits, Codes & Rebates
Permits and incentives influence total cost. Assumptions: local code requires permit for re-piping; state rebates may apply.
Some jurisdictions require inspections after completion, adding $100–$400 in fees. In certain states, PEX and water-saving upgrades may qualify for rebates or tax credits, which can offset a portion of the project price.
